School Bus Carrying Dozens Of High School Students Crashes In Maryland: Police

A school bus loaded with Northwestern High School students crashed with a sedan in Prince George's County on Friday morning, police say.

The crash was reported shortly before 9:30 a.m. on Friday, Feb. 21, according to the Hyattsville Police Department.

The crash happened at the intersection of 42nd and Oliver Streets while the bus was still on Route #345, picking up students on the way to school. 

Approximately 25 to 30 students were on board at the time, officials said. None were injured, police confirmed.

The driver of the sedan was transported to a local hospital for treatment of undisclosed injuries while another bus was dispatched to take the students to campus.
